Coffinier Ku Design is a partnership between Etienne Coffinier and Ed Ku. The company was founded in 1998 to bring a French-trained expertise in architecture and interior design to the United States market. Design work begins with a strong structural and architectural base and continues into detailed, primarily custom furniture and furnishings.
The clients wanted the space to feel modern and contemporary without feeling cold,” says Ed Ku of a loft he and his partner Etienne Coffinier designed in New York’s SoHo neighborhood. 14-foot-high ceilings in the former art gallery, the designers introduced wide-plank mahogany floors, translucent wool curtains, rich rugs and dramatic custom-made crystal chandeliers from Amsterdam’s Studio Edward Van Vliet. “We tried to create a space that is defined by major statements, whether they be architectural or furnishings, “ says Ku. “A space that was uncluttered and had only things that were important.”

The All Dhafra Camel is one of the most famous camel festivals in the world. Held each year in the Emirate of Abu Dhabi, capital of the United Arab Emirates in the Madinet Zayed region abut two hours from the capital of Abu Dhabi. It is 10 days of activities, markets and the amazing friendliness of the Emirati Bedouin peoples.
